  6. My wife's 2010 Equinox can be put in recirc and it will stay there indefinitely for the rest of that ignition cycle. However, it will automatically engage the A/C compressor when recirc is selected. Her 2006 Impala was the same. On my RX400h, if I select MAX cool, the system goes into recirc and stays there. It does not revert to fresh anytime as long as MAX cool is selected.

  9. There is a long history of 12 volt battery failures in the 400h (or batteries lasting two to three years). So either the batteries were of poor quality, or underpowered or the design of the 400h is inherently hard on the battery. Like I said in the other battery post, the 12 volt battery is used to power all the 12 volt accessories in the vehicle (I'm fairly sure I read this in my service manual). It's recharged via the traction battery - there is no alternator. Maybe all this charging and discharging would have been better handled by a deep cycle battery. *edit* best as I can tell, the 12 volt battery is the same in the 400h and the 450h.

  13. It powers up the computers first, which are needed to regulate the power coming from the traction battery. It also runs all the things that normally use 12 volts in a regular car, like the computers just mentioned, the stereo, the power windows, power locks, power seats etc. etc., since the traction battery is 288 volts and if it was used to run everything, the 288 volts would have to be stepped down to 12 volts.

If anyone is interested in WHY my bulbs ended up like that (and why yours might too, if you have DRL) see this post where someone gave a detailed response http://www.bobistheo...616#Post2529616 Evidently, it's an effect of using the halogen bulb high beams at less than full power, which doesn't allow them to run at the proper temperature. Most of the DRL systems I"ve seen use this method (though I have seen newer vehicles using the fogs, and even some using the marker lights (like the 1996 to 2000 or so Dodge Caravan) - I guess colour doesn't matter for DRL, only strength of the beam??? Anyway, I think DRLs are standard on the U.S. RX as well, so I'd encourage you all to check your high beam bulbs if they are getting on in years (and even if not, as I have no idea how quickly this problem crops up). You don't have to remove the bulb, you can just look into your headlamp at the high beam bulb and it should be obvious (I think)
